Projection Mapping

Projection mapping is a technique that uses projectors to create a high-definition image on a surface, transforming it into a dynamic canvas. This technology has been widely used in Christmas productions to create elaborate light shows, projection mapping onto historic buildings, and even onto water screens. For instance, London’s Trafalgar Square Christmas tree is often transformed into a virtual winter wonderland through projection mapping, creating a unique and breathtaking visual experience.

Iconic Characters and Characters in Christmas Shows

Christmas shows wouldn’t be the same without their iconic characters. These figures have been etched in our collective unconscious, symbolizing the spirit of the season. From the jolly old man in red to the loyal reindeer, each character has a unique role to play in the narrative of Christmas.

These characters have evolved over time, influenced by cultural and historical contexts. For instance, Santa Claus was originally a reference to Saint Nicholas, a 4th-century bishop known for his generosity. Over time, the character has been romanticized, with attributes such as his sleigh, reindeer, and workshop at the North Pole.

Traditional Christmas Markets and Tree-Lighting Ceremonies, Christmas shows near me

Many holiday shows feature traditional Christmas markets and tree-lighting ceremonies, which are steeped in local history and culture. These events often showcase local artisans and craftspeople, offering a unique opportunity to experience authentic handmade goods and local delicacies.
For example, a Christmas market might feature stalls selling handmade wooden decorations, traditional German lebkuchen, and intricately crafted glass ornaments. Meanwhile, a tree-lighting ceremony might involve the Mayor or local dignitaries lighting a community tree, accompanied by festive music and fireworks displays.
